Are you familiar with why this day exists?
From their website:
“First celebrated in 1999, Pet Sitters International’s Take Your Dog To Work Day® (TYDTWDay®) was created to celebrate the great companions dogs make and to encourage their adoption from humane societies, animal shelters and breed rescue clubs. This annual event asks pet lovers to celebrate the humane-canine bond and promote pet adoption by encouraging their employers to supportTYDTWDay. Employers are encouraged to open their workplace to employees’ four-legged friends on this one special day.”
